If it's points you're going for, the last thing you want is to move forward. Basically you end up finding well defended locations and move sloowly forward. Of course no location is completely safe, and every time you have to step left/right you end up advancing slightly so you'll eventually have to move from it. But so long as you can keep getting your 10k free man faster than you lose it, you can pretty much keep going until you eventually hit the boss.

 

Also, so long as you know how to fight the enemies, you'll find the free men roll in faster than the lower difficulty stages simply because there's a lot more enemies to shoot down.
